Collocations
7(adj.)
VERBS
be | find sth
ADV
deeply, profoundly, very
utterly
Losing the match in front of her family was utterly humiliating for the young athlete.
somewhat
PREP
for
It was deeply humiliating for him to fail the driving test three times in front of his friends.
to
Losing to a team of younger players was really humiliating to him.
